“Believe in Xbox, Because What’s Coming is Exciting,” Says Xbox Spain Head

Xbox hasn’t had the best time of things of late, with the PS4 cementing its utter domination of the market, and a resurgent Nintendo supplanting Xbox from its place in the market, and in mainstream consciousness, with the Switch.

Things, however, seem to be looking up a little- the Xbox One X is an excellent, if pricey, system, PUBG and Cuphead both did well on the Xbox, and Microsoft is, by all accounts, looking at mixing things up as far as its first party showings go. But if all of that is not enough to convince you that good things may be coming for Xbox, then this enigmatic remark by Xbox Spain’s head on a recent podcast with Generacion Xbox might give you some hope.

I want to say one last thing,” Oscar Díaz, head of Xbox Spain said. “I hope this won’t be a problem… but I just want to say, believe. Believe in Xbox because what is coming is exciting.”

I think people want to believe in Xbox- they just need a reason to do so. It’s time to show us what it is that should be beggaring our belief- hopefully this coming E3, Microsoft can prove doubters like me wrong.
